adipemcanis1: Bruce lees physical feats where not because of his less fat There are shaolin masters as fat as bag of beans who can perform feats Bruce lee, jet li, donnie yen or any other famous martial artist can not dream of Those feats where due to what we Martial artist call CONDITIONING You see in Martial arts training (especially chinese martial arts)you train in 3 different ways One training is geared towards attaining physical fitness This involves stretches (for flexibility), cardio-vascular excersices (running, jugging and other breath control exercises) as well as other exercises that are ment to get you to sound physical condition (flexibility, agility, stamina etc) Because as a person no matter how great your fighting/martial arts skills and techniques are If you are not physically fit you can not fight!! Another training is geared towards forms/katas These forms/katas form the basis of the martial artist movements and techniques As a martial artist your movement, strikes (punches, kicks etc), stance and overall body posture is supposed to be different from a normal untrained person The movement and techniques are hidden within the various forms/katas which the martial artist constantly practises till they form part of his natural movement and reaction (practise till they become naturally instinctive) He/she is also eventually able to attain full control of his or her body reactions Because as a martial artist your ultimate aim is to attain control over your body and mind! The last and most important form of training is Conditioning This aspect of training is what defines you as a true martial artist Because conditioning is slow gradual process that requires years of constant training to attain a result Conditioning is done in 2 aspects Externally and Internally Externally it involves your body parts (fists, head, leg, chest, fingers, elbows, knees etc) being conditioned through various training routines so as to maximise your ability to attack (strikes) and defend (withstand the impact of strikes) The aim of the martial artist is to condition these body parts to be as hard as steel if possible Internally it involves generating of "chi" aka life force/life energy/energy You see Everything is energy Everthing!!!
